Transaction 8578a4bc4882463db1bad5f8706df2c11c58ec87feeba6cb00c9335f28878a4f

1 Input
2 Outputs
  • 8578a4bc4882463db1bad5f8706df2c11c58ec87feeba6cb00c9335f28878a4f:0
  • value  2075686
    address  33h8npie1nW9VYexkZdkbGNNH3EjJFoco3
  • 8578a4bc4882463db1bad5f8706df2c11c58ec87feeba6cb00c9335f28878a4f:1
  • value  1473740292
    address  37tN6EtYzsorm6zBcpfWz8w5xRNy3mab33